The Light Adjustable Lens (LAL) is a cutting-edge intraocular lens used during cataract surgery or lens replacement. Unlike traditional lenses, the LAL can be adjusted post-implantation using a special UV light. This adjustability allows your eye care professional to customize your vision even after the lens has been implanted, helping to achieve the best possible outcome based on your unique needs.
Developed by RxSight, the LAL offers a tailored solution for patients who want to reduce their dependence on glasses or contact lenses. Its unique ability to be adjusted after surgery makes it a powerful tool in the quest for sharper, more comfortable vision.
